2.       Withdrawal of Consent

The consent that you provide for the collection, use and disclosure of your Personal Data will remain valid until such time it is withdrawn by you in accordance with this section. You may withdraw consent and request us to stop using or disclosing your Personal Data for any or all of the purposes listed in Clause 4 by submitting your request via email to our data protection officer (“Data Protection Officer”), or any of our representative and/or employee, at the contact details provided in Clause 11 below.

Upon receipt of your request via email to withdraw your consent, we may require reasonable time (depending on the complexity of the request and its impact on the provision of our Website to you) to process your request and to notify you of the consequences of us acceding to your request, including any legal consequences which may affect your rights and liabilities to us. In general, we shall seek to process your request within a reasonable timeframe.

Whilst we respect your decision to withdraw your consent, please note that depending on the nature and scope of your request, we may not be able to continue providing our Website to you and we shall, in such circumstances, notify you before completing the processing of your request.

Should you decide to cancel your withdrawal of consent, please inform our Data Protection Officer via email at the contact details in Clause 11.

Please note that withdrawing consent does not affect:

  • the lawfulness of any collection, use, disclosure or processing of your Personal Data prior to your withdrawal;
  • our right to continue to collect, use and disclose Personal Data where such collection, use and disclose without consent is permitted or required under applicable laws; or
  • the lawfulness of any collection, use, disclosure or processing of any data that is not Personal Data at any time.

12.    Accuracy and Correction of Personal Data

In accordance with applicable laws and regulations, we shall provide you with access to your Personal Data that we have in our possession or control, as soon as practicable upon your request.

Where you provide your Personal Data to us, you shall make reasonable efforts to ensure that your Personal Data is accurate and complete before providing the same to us. We shall put in place adequate measures to ensure that your Personal Data in our possession or control remain or is otherwise accurate and complete. In any case, we shall take steps to correct any errors in your Personal Data, as soon as practicable upon your request.

With regards to the provision of access to your Personal Data or the correction of any errors in your Personal Data, you may submit your request to our Data Protection Officer at the contact details provided in Clause 11.

Upon submitting your request, we shall respond to you as soon as reasonably possible or practicable.

If we are unable to provide you with access to your Personal Data or to make corrections and updates as requested by you, we shall inform you of the reasons why we are unable to do so, unless we are not required to do so under the PDPA.

For us to confirm your identity, we may require specific information from you. This is a security measure to ensure that your Personal Data is not disclosed to anyone without the right to receive it. We may also need to verify the accuracy of any new Personal Data you provide us.
